The U.S. Equestrian Federation has named four athlete-and-horse combinations to the U.S. Olympic Show Jumping Team and one traveling reserve combination for the 2016 Rio Olympic Games. Show Jumping competition at the Games will take place Aug. 12-19 at the Deodoro Olympic Equestrian Center in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il.
The following athlete-and-horse combinations will compose the team (in alphabetical order):
Lucy Davis of Los Angeles, Calif., and Old Oak Farm's Barron, a 12-year-old Belgian Warmblood gelding
